FAA warns Boeing 787 bug could shut off aircraft power

Posted on May 4, 2015


DefenceTalkIn a new problem for the Boeing 787, the US aviation regulator has ordered repairs to correct a software bug that could cause the aircraft to suddenly lose all power. The Federal Aviation Administration issued a directive dated Friday warning that after a 787’s generators have run continuously for 284 days, they could abruptly shut […]https://www.defencetalk.com/faa-warns-boeing-787-bug-could-shut-off-aircraft-power-64101/

DoD to Restructure US Aviation Brigade In Germany

Posted on May 1, 2015


DefenceTalkThe Defense Department will restructure the 12th Combat Aviation Brigade and subordinate units in Germany as part of the Army’s Aviation Restructuring Initiative in Europe, defense officials said today in a statement. The 12th CAB restructuring will reduce the U.S. presence in Germany by about 1,900 military positions and an estimated 2,850 family members, officials […]https://www.defencetalk.com/dod-to-restructure-us-aviation-brigade-in-germany-64072/

Chinese company limits US drone use after White House crash

Posted on February 3, 2015


DefenceTalkA Chinese drone maker which created the small quadcopter that recently crashed on White House grounds said Wednesday it is updating its drones to prohibit flight over the US capital. The Shenzhen-based company DJI announced a software update for its “Phantom” series drone that will stop flight over all of the Washington area, spokesman Michael […]https://www.defencetalk.com/chinese-company-limits-us-drone-use-after-white-house-crash-62554/
